Several VERIFY readers have asked if federal retirees would get their pensions during a government shutdown. Here’s what we found.
Retired federal workers would still receive their retirement income during a government shutdown. That’s because Congress doesn’t have to approve the funding for federal retirement benefits annually.
When federal workers retire, they typically qualify for monthly retirement income known as annuity payments, which is often referred to as a pension. Retirement annuity payments fall under the “mandatory” category of government spending, John Hatton with the National Active and Retired Federal Employees Association told VERIFY.
Mandatory spending is required by existing federal laws and does not require an annual vote by Congress, . Funding for entitlement programs such as Social Security and Medicare also falls under the mandatory spending category.“Annuities are ‘mandatory’ spending, made pursuant to existing statutory law, and paid from the Civil Service Retirement and Disability Trust Fund ,” Hatton said. “As such, payment of annuities is not dependent on annually appropriated budget authority.”
